This is a microcontroller based unit. It will measure Current tension and generate control output signal to maintain desired tension.
SPECIFICATION :
Input : Load cell (Up to Two in parallel)
Excitation : 10 VDC
Control Output : Analog 0 to 5VDC
Operating voltage : 24VDC +/-10%
Display : 4-digit 7-segment, 0.56” red LED
Keyboard : 4-keys
Digital Input : Auto/Stop mode enable from Front
Enclosure : Panel mount, General purpose, Metallic
Dimension : Bazel: 96 x 96 x 100 mm (D) Cut-out: 92 x 92 mm
FUNCTIONAL DESCRIPTION :
This unit will provide excitation to Loadcell. It will support up to two load cells. Unit accepts analog input signal from load cells.
Based on Loadcell input, current value of tension will be displayed.
User will be able to set desired value of tension as set point. Control parameter: P, I & D will be settable.
In auto mode, unit will generate control output: 0 to 5VDC using PID algorithm. This output can be used to control tension using breaking system.
Visual indication of control value will be available on front plate.
When ‘Stop’ key is pressed, control output will be set to Zero.
User will be able to set desired value of control output

Sample sequencer system allows to perform analysis of Samples from multiple Streams using single channel analyzer.
Sample sequencer unit consists of solenoid box, tubing, fittings & control unit.
Samples from different streams are fed to inlet of solenoid valves. System consists of 3 way solenoid valves. Outputs from solenoid valves are connected to single tube. Using unique features of controller, sample from the desired stream is fed to the analyzer by switching on the solenoid valve of desired stream.
Once sampling is over, next stream is selected. The sequence continues.
Sample switch over: Time based or external trigger based
ENCLOSURE Size: 760 mm (H) x 600 mm (W) x 350 mm (D)
3 - Way Solenoid Valve (230 V AC, 50 Hz) End Connection: 1/4" NPT (F), Universal Type, MOC: SS316 Double Compression Type Fittings and Tube
System also accepts analog output (current: 4-20 mA) From Analyzer. It converts this value to engineering Value (%, ppm, ppb etc).
It can give multiple analog outputs (Current output: 4-20 mA) proportional to sample value. Measured sample values are displayed on local display. It can be transmitted on communication port (RS-232 or RS-485).
One can connect dot matrix printer (serial interface) for online printing. Alternatively data can be acquired by application software installed on PC thro’ MODBUS protocol.

Samyak is a Manufacturer of Protocol Converter
MAIN FEATURES :
Protocol Converter is microcontroller based unit.
The unit continuously receives data on RS-232 serial port in ASCII Format.
As per pre-defined logic, converts this data and organize as a list of registers.
Set of Data stored in these temporary registers can be accessed using MODBUSprotocol thro’ RS-485 port or TCP/IP port.
Unit IP address is programmable.
User can also configure serial interface settings (data rate, parity etc.)

This is an important component of conveyor/Belt weighing system. It is based on a popular 8-bit micro controller. The system monitors input and display flow rate. It also integrates input over a period of time. This integrated total is non resettable.
SPECIFICATIONS :
Input : Load cell, Proximity (PNP type)
Display: 14 Digit 7-segment 0.56” Red LED display organised in three groups.
Aggregate Rate (Tons/Hour): 4 Digits
Conveyor Speed (Meter/Sec): 3 Digits
Total aggregate (Tons): 8 Digits
Non-resettable eight digit Totaliser (Reset possible only thro’ Password)
Keypad: Eight keys membrane keypad
Descrete LEDs: Two
Power Supply: 110-230VAC +/- 10%
Proximity power supply: +24V DC/50 mA
Output Options: 0 to 10 V DC
Relays: One for alarm condition
Serial interface: RS232 or RS485 (Optional)
Scaling method: Linear (Multiplying factors: Programmable)
Warm up time: 10 Minutes
Accuracy: 0.1% of FS +/- 1 Digit
Enclosure: Metalised DIN standard, Panel Mounting type
Dimensions:
Outer: 144 (W) x 144 (H) x 120 (D)
Cutout: 138 mm x 138 mm
